EXCEEDS logo
Exceeds
vj-venkatesan

PROFILE

Vj-venkatesan

Venkatesan contributed to the Cognigy/Webchat repository by delivering a wide range of features and fixes focused on accessibility, UI/UX, release engineering, and maintainability. Over 11 months, he implemented dynamic translations, Markdown-based privacy notices, and robust session management, using React, TypeScript, and CSS-in-JS. His work included upgrading CI/CD pipelines, refining state management, and enhancing accessibility through ARIA labels and screen reader support. Venkatesan addressed data integrity in conversation deletion, improved release workflows, and maintained license compliance. The depth of his engineering is reflected in comprehensive documentation, rigorous testing, and thoughtful refactoring, resulting in a more reliable and inclusive web chat platform.

Overall Statistics

Feature vs Bugs

63%Features

Repository Contributions

183Total
Bugs
36
Commits
183
Features
60
Lines of code
30,497
Activity Months11

Work History

February 2026

1 Commits • 1 Features

Feb 1, 2026

February 2026: Enhanced mobile UX in Cognigy/Webchat by adding enterKeyHint='send' to the chat input, signaling that Enter will send messages. This focused frontend change improves usability with a low-risk, easily deployable update (commit cfcb1ecc44b75fc0e131074ada38d63a904e5f27). No critical bugs fixed this month. Overall impact includes reduced user friction in mobile chat and groundwork for additional accessibility improvements. Technologies demonstrated include React frontend development, component-level design, and disciplined commit-driven documentation.

December 2025

4 Commits • 1 Features

Dec 1, 2025

December 2025: Cognigy/Webchat delivered a release-ready upgrade of web chat components and stabilized plugin message rendering, delivering tangible business value and setting the stage for upcoming enhancements.

September 2025

7 Commits

Sep 1, 2025

September 2025 (Cognigy/Webchat) - Focused on data integrity, release hygiene, and maintainability. Delivered critical bug fixes to ensure user- and session-scoped data deletion, improved storage key management, and updated licensing/docs to reflect the current release and analytics defaults. Also updated documentation defaults to reduce onboarding friction and align with product behavior. These work items enhance data safety, reduce risk, and streamline future maintenance, delivering measurable business value and technical robustness.

August 2025

3 Commits • 1 Features

Aug 1, 2025

August 2025 monthly summary for Cognigy/Webchat focusing on release engineering, license governance, and dependency management. Delivered a ready-to-release 3.30.0 version and updated OSS license metadata to ensure accurate tracking and compliance. Demonstrated strong release process discipline and effective license data validation for upcoming deployment.

July 2025

5 Commits • 1 Features

Jul 1, 2025

Concise monthly summary for 2025-07 focusing on Cognigy/Webchat. Delivered an upgraded Message Reducer with chunked message handling and refined finishReason logic, plus a UI/UX improvement for date picker on small screens through targeted dependency upgrades. These changes enhance reliability, user experience, and maintainability, while supporting smoother release cycles and more predictable message generation state.

June 2025

8 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for Cognigy/Webchat: Delivered Markdown-based Privacy Notice rendering in WebChat UI with GitHub Flavored Markdown support via react-markdown/remark-gfm. Implemented security sanitization, performance optimizations, and CSS/HTML refinements for links and typography. Resolved a series of Markdown rendering bugs to improve reliability and user experience. The work reduces risk by ensuring safe rendering and improves readability and maintainability of the Privacy Notice in WebChat.

May 2025

22 Commits • 3 Features

May 1, 2025

May 2025 highlights for Cognigy/Webchat: Delivered accessibility and internationalization improvements, modernized release workflow, kept dependencies current, and strengthened documentation and tests to reduce support triage and downstream bugs. These changes improve user inclusivity, enable dynamic translations, streamline releases, and enhance developer productivity.

April 2025

31 Commits • 13 Features

Apr 1, 2025

April 2025 highlights: Strengthened accessibility, analytics readiness, and UI reliability for Cognigy/Webchat. Implemented and documented Webchat minimize events and session management; added customizable ARIA labels and screen-reader texts; refactored core Webchat with clean constructor and storage removal, plus persistent menu state improvements. Upgraded dependencies to Webchat 3.19.0 and chat components 0.47.0. Expanded documentation and consistent ARIA labeling across embedding, modals, and media. Resolved critical bugs including HomeScreen rendering, file upload cancellation, privacy-based visibility for delete-all, and session end handling. These changes deliver measurable business value through better accessibility, insights, and maintainability.

March 2025

70 Commits • 24 Features

Mar 1, 2025

March 2025 for Cognigy/Webchat delivered a focused set of features, fixes, and quality improvements aimed at reliability, accessibility, and maintainability. Key features included a Reconnection Testing Suite to validate network-status handling and offline scenarios (Firefox excluded due to unsupported offline behavior). Significant UI/UX work enhanced conversation management with a new Delete All Conversations modal, confirmation messaging, and robust focus management and accessibility (aria-labels and keyboard navigation). Code quality and tooling were strengthened with widespread formatting cleanup, Upgraded Prettier tooling (v3.5.3) and refactors in PreviousConversationsOptions and Redux integration. Major bugs fixed include the persistent menu submit flow (#94216), webchat endpoint alignment to the development environment, and translation-related cleanup and key corrections. Release readiness was advanced through license updates and version bumps (3.14.0 and 3.17.0). Overall impact: improved user reliability during reconnection, safer and accessible deletion workflows, clearer documentation, and accelerated development velocity through stylistic and architectural improvements. Technologies and skills demonstrated include React/Redux, TypeScript/JS tooling, testing, accessibility (ARIA, keyboard navigation), localization/internationalization, and release management.

February 2025

29 Commits • 14 Features

Feb 1, 2025

February 2025: Delivered WebChat enhancements for Cognigy/Webchat, including two release cycles (v3.12.0 and v3.13.0) with notes and version bumps, plus a Persistent Menu feature with UI embedding and dynamic styling. Implemented security-focused dependency upgrades, CI/CD hygiene improvements, and quality tooling enhancements to stabilize releases. Also performed UX and documentation improvements (translations, customizable start-conversation text, updated endpoints), resulting in safer, more usable, and faster-to-market WebChat updates.

January 2025

3 Commits • 1 Features

Jan 1, 2025

January 2025: Delivered key CI/CD infrastructure improvements for Cognigy/Webchat, enhancing build reliability and environmental compatibility. Upgraded Node.js runtime to v22 in release and Cypress CI workflows to support modern dependencies, and fixed package-lock engine constraints to ensure deterministic, reproducible installs. These changes reduced build failures, lowered maintenance burden, and supported faster feature delivery with safer dependency updates.

Activity

Loading activity data...

Quality Metrics

Correctness91.6%
Maintainability91.6%
Architecture86.2%
Performance87.8%
AI Usage23.0%

Skills & Technologies

Programming Languages

CSSHTMLJSONJavaScriptMarkdownN/ASVGTextTypeScriptYAML

Technical Skills

API DocumentationAPI IntegrationAPI ReferenceAccessibilityBackend DevelopmentBug FixingBuild ToolsCI/CDCSSCSS CustomizationCSS TransitionsCSS-in-JSCode FormattingCode RefactoringComponent Design

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Cognigy/Webchat

Jan 2025 Feb 2026
11 Months active

Languages Used

YAMLCSSHTMLJSONJavaScriptMarkdownSVGTypeScript

Technical Skills

CI/CDDevOpsGitHub ActionsBackend DevelopmentBuild ToolsCSS

Generated by Exceeds AIThis report is designed for sharing and indexing